It is a known fact that the Whole Life policy is already set at the time of the purchase, and not altered depending on the changing life conditions of the individual. This will certainly justify the additional cost of the premium although it may not seem to be the case to a young person that is first considering purchasing a life insurance. And yet exactly the best time to purchase a Whole Life policy is when you are young, because you will be able to get the maximum benefit from it. In some cases, these Whole Life policies are no longer available to old people because this is the time when their health restrictions are more severe.
